Enhancing Your Credit Report for an Online Debt Consolidation Loan
Overview
Considering an online debt consolidation loan? Your credit score, history, and report are likely on your mind. If your credit isn’t perfect, you might face challenges in finding a suitable loan and may encounter higher interest rates.
Improving Your Credit
Fortunately, you can take steps to enhance your credit standing before applying for a debt consolidation loan online. Doing so can improve your chances of approval and help secure better interest rates.
Step 1: Review Your Credit Report
Begin by thoroughly reviewing your credit reports from the three major agencies. Many reports contain errors that can negatively impact your credit score. Correcting these inaccuracies can clean up your credit history and improve your score, making it easier to obtain a loan with reasonable interest rates.
Step 2: Update Accounts
Ensure all your revolving and charge accounts are current. Late payments can significantly damage your credit score. By keeping accounts up to date, you enhance your overall credit standing.
Step 3: Lower Your Debt-to-Credit Ratio
Work on reducing your outstanding debt relative to your credit limits. Paying down credit card balances increases your available credit, which is favorable in the eyes of credit reporting agencies. This can positively impact your ability to secure a debt consolidation loan at a competitive rate.
Conclusion
By taking these proactive steps, you can bolster your credit standing, improving your chances of obtaining a beneficial debt consolidation loan online.
